Gluten free, slow cooker Greek Turkey Soup packs a ton of flavor in a healthy dish! It's easy to make in a crockpot with ground turkey, sun dried tomatoes, spinach & chickpeas!
Heat the olive o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
Add the onions, saute 3-4 minutes, then add the garlic and saute for 1-2 minutes.
Add the ground turkey and cook through.
Place the turkey in a large crock pot.
Add the chickpeas, sun dried tomatoes and capers.
Add the spinach, then pour the chicken broth over the top.
Zest the lemon into the soup.
Add the lemon juice, oregano, salt and pepper.
Stir to combine all ingredients.
Cook on low for 4-6 hours or on high 2-3 hours.
Notes
Vegetarian Option: Add an extra can of chickpeas as a substitute for the turkey, or add 1 lb. of diced vegetables. Use vegetable broth instead of chicken broth.
